In the household segment, desktop air purifiers are becoming an essential part of home wellness solutions. With rising awareness of air pollution and its effects on respiratory health, consumers are increasingly opting for air purifiers to ensure clean and fresh air in their living spaces. These devices are especially popular among individuals with allergies, asthma, or other respiratory conditions, as they help eliminate pollutants such as dust, pet dander, pollen, and smoke particles. The household application of desktop air purifiers also benefits from the increasing popularity of compact and aesthetically designed models, which can seamlessly integrate into home decor. The demand for these products is expected to continue to grow as consumers prioritize health and well-being at home.
Furthermore, household desktop air purifiers are typically used in smaller living areas, such as bedrooms, living rooms, or home offices. They are designed to be user-friendly and energy-efficient, catering to the needs of urban dwellers who are exposed to poor outdoor air quality due to pollution. These purifiers offer convenience with features such as quiet operation, smart controls, and filters that can be easily replaced. As more consumers look for effective yet affordable ways to improve air quality, the household segment is likely to remain a dominant driver in the desktop air purifier market.
The commercial segment of the desktop air purifier market focuses on the use of these devices in workplaces, retail spaces, healthcare facilities, and other business environments. The adoption of desktop air purifiers in commercial settings is largely driven by the need to maintain a clean and healthy indoor air environment for employees, customers, and visitors. In offices, where employees spend long hours in confined spaces, air purifiers help reduce exposure to airborne contaminants, creating a more productive and healthier work environment. Retail spaces, particularly those with high foot traffic, also benefit from air purifiers to maintain air cleanliness and reduce odors, which can enhance the customer experience and perception of the brand.
In healthcare facilities, such as clinics and hospitals, desktop air purifiers play a critical role in infection control and ensuring the air is free from harmful particles and pathogens. These devices are designed to capture viruses, bacteria, and other harmful microorganisms, contributing to a safer and healthier environment for both patients and healthcare professionals. Additionally, as businesses in the commercial sector become more conscious of employee wellness and sustainability, desktop air purifiers are seen as a cost-effective solution to improve air quality without the need for costly HVAC upgrades. The commercial segment is expected to see continued growth, especially as businesses prioritize employee and customer health and well-being.
The "Others" segment of the desktop air purifier market includes a variety of niche applications that do not fall directly under household or commercial categories. These applications include use in educational institutions, public transportation, and industrial environments, where air quality is a critical concern. In schools and universities, desktop air purifiers help create a healthier learning environment by reducing airborne allergens and pollutants that can affect students and staff. Similarly, air purifiers are being deployed in public transport systems, such as buses, trains, and airports, to improve air quality for passengers in enclosed spaces with limited ventilation.
In industrial settings, desktop air purifiers are used in laboratories, manufacturing plants, and other areas where air quality may be compromised due to the presence of chemicals, dust, or particulate matter. These purifiers are often used in conjunction with other air filtration systems to maintain optimal air conditions. The versatility of desktop air purifiers in various niche sectors underscores their growing importance as a solution for improving indoor air quality across different environments. As the demand for cleaner air extends beyond residential and commercial sectors, the "Others" segment is poised for further expansion, driven by awareness and regulatory measures aimed at ensuring better air quality in diverse settings.

Several key trends are shaping the future of the desktop air purifier market, driven by both consumer preferences and technological advancements. One of the major trends is the increasing demand for smart air purifiers. These devices are integrated with advanced features such as IoT connectivity, allowing users to control and monitor air quality through smartphone apps. With the growing adoption of smart home devices, consumers are increasingly looking for air purifiers that can be integrated into their smart home ecosystems, offering convenience and real-time monitoring of air quality. Additionally, the use of filters that can capture finer particles, such as viruses and bacteria, is gaining popularity as consumers become more conscious of health and hygiene concerns.
Another important trend is the rise in demand for eco-friendly and energy-efficient air purifiers. With the growing concern about environmental sustainability, consumers are seeking products that minimize energy consumption while maintaining high-performance air filtration. Manufacturers are responding to this trend by designing energy-efficient models with lower power consumption and longer-lasting filters, helping consumers reduce their carbon footprint. Moreover, the shift toward more compact and portable designs is making air purifiers more accessible for smaller living spaces and on-the-go usage. These trends indicate a shift toward more advanced, consumer-centric, and environmentally friendly air purifiers in the market.

1. What is a desktop air purifier?
A desktop air purifier is a compact device designed to improve indoor air quality by removing pollutants such as dust, allergens, and smoke. It is commonly used in homes, offices, and other small spaces.
2. How does a desktop air purifier work?
A desktop air purifier works by drawing in air, passing it through a filter or multiple filters to remove contaminants, and then releasing purified air back into the environment.
3. What are the benefits of using a desktop air purifier?
Desktop air purifiers help reduce allergens, dust, smoke, and other pollutants, improving overall air quality and contributing to better health and comfort indoors.
4. Can a desktop air purifier help with allergies?
Yes, desktop air purifiers can significantly reduce allergens like dust, pet dander, and pollen, providing relief for individuals with allergies.
5. How often should I replace the filter in my desktop air purifier?
Filter replacement depends on the model and usage, but it is generally recommended to replace filters every 6 to 12 months to maintain optimal performance.
6. Are desktop air purifiers effective against viruses?
Some desktop air purifiers equipped with HEPA filters and UV-C light are effective at capturing and neutralizing airborne viruses, helping reduce the risk of illness.
7. Are desktop air purifiers noisy?
Most modern desktop air purifiers are designed to operate quietly, but noise levels can vary depending on the model and fan speed settings.
8. Can a desktop air purifier improve air quality in a large room?
Desktop air purifiers are typically designed for smaller rooms. For larger spaces, a more powerful air purifier may be required to achieve noticeable air quality improvements.
9. Are there energy-efficient desktop air purifiers?
Yes, many desktop air purifiers are designed to be energy-efficient, with low power consumption and longer-lasting filters to reduce energy costs.
10. How do I know which desktop air purifier is right for me?
Choosing the right desktop air purifier depends on factors like room size, specific air quality needs, filter types, and additional features such as smart connectivity or energy efficiency.
